The incident with the beach ball today reminded me of another sports story where a fan caused his team to lose a game.

In 2003, the Chicago Cubs were close to going to the World Series for the first time since 1945 when one of their own fans stopped their own player from grabbing the ball. The name of the fan was Steve Bartman and the poor guys life after that was a misery with him having to go into hiding. Hopefully this kid will not suffer like Bartman did.
